- 019146f [ir] Add an IR option into the ICE machinery. by dan sinclair · 1 year, 4 months ago
- acef310 [tint][ir] Add ConstPropagatingPtr - const-propagating ptr by Ben Clayton · 1 year, 4 months ago
- eee3ad0 [ir][msl] Add `discard` to MSL IR printer by dan sinclair · 1 year, 4 months ago
- 37e9d11 [tint] Namespace the strconv files by dan sinclair · 1 year, 4 months ago
- 1e7b312 [tint][ir] Use 'const' on non-mutating IR consumers by Ben Clayton · 1 year, 4 months ago
- c33fdbb Remove chromium_experimental_read_write_storage_texture by Jiawei Shao · 1 year, 4 months ago
- ead8a04 [tint][ir] Add 'const' accessors by Ben Clayton · 1 year, 4 months ago
- 1c483bf [spirv-writer] Fix atomics after discard by James Price · 1 year, 4 months ago
- 69298a3 [spirv-writer] Fix implicit blocks with results by James Price · 1 year, 4 months ago
- ffbcc35 [tint][wgsl] Move RenameConflicts out of IrToProgram by Ben Clayton · 1 year, 4 months ago
- a166dcb [tint][ir] Simplify ir::Switch case generation by Ben Clayton · 1 year, 4 months ago
- a89d664 [tint][ir] Refactor Instruction result methods by Ben Clayton · 1 year, 4 months ago
- fb07fa9 [build] Add guards for protobuf by Ben Clayton · 1 year, 5 months ago chromium/6135
- e6744db [tint][utils] Add Vector(const Slice<const T>&) constructor by Ben Clayton · 1 year, 5 months ago
- 0e21d28 [ir] Fix Std140 for non-decomposed matrices by James Price · 1 year, 5 months ago
- b9d3e1c [tint][ir] Remove Block::HasTerminator() by Ben Clayton · 1 year, 5 months ago chromium/6134
- 2e4b301 [tint][utils] Vector improvements by Ben Clayton · 1 year, 5 months ago
- 96687ce [tint][ir] Remove Usage::Hasher by Ben Clayton · 1 year, 5 months ago
- a86a823 [tint][utils] Change SymbolTable::Wrap() to be a static method by Ben Clayton · 1 year, 5 months ago
- 095c7c0 [tint][ir] Remove Module::disassembly_file by Ben Clayton · 1 year, 5 months ago
- f2de7ea [tint] Add build support for protobufs by Ben Clayton · 1 year, 5 months ago
- 429e97b [tint][utils] Remove stray '+' by Ben Clayton · 1 year, 5 months ago
- d67c378 Revert "[msl] Remove PixelLocal as printer supported extension" by Ben Clayton · 1 year, 5 months ago
- a87d063 Tint/HLSL: Support translating pixel local variables on HLSL by Jiawei Shao · 1 year, 5 months ago
- 5896e75 [tint] Namespace the socket files by dan sinclair · 1 year, 5 months ago
- e5f0140 [msl] Remove PixelLocal as printer supported extension by Ben Clayton · 1 year, 5 months ago
- 99672e2 Use result type to handle diagnostics by dan sinclair · 1 year, 5 months ago
- 35dbf7f Rename option_builder to option_helpers. by dan sinclair · 1 year, 5 months ago
- 4c88c1e Using binding information for MSL/Tint interface by dan sinclair · 1 year, 5 months ago
- 2591c8d [tint][wgsl] Fix ICE in SingleEntryPoint transform by Ben Clayton · 1 year, 5 months ago
- de9f523 [tint][core] Fix return type of HashCode() by Ben Clayton · 1 year, 5 months ago
- a54554a Tint/HLSL: Don't pack level in coords for textureLoad on read-write storage textures by Jiawei Shao · 1 year, 5 months ago
- 4a85e5d Tint/HLSL: Implement AST transform for pixel local variables by Jiawei Shao · 1 year, 5 months ago chromium/6126
- b383cf0 [tint][gn] Hook up tint_info to the build by Ben Clayton · 1 year, 5 months ago
- d8f6206 [tint][resolver] Add validation test for @color and @location by Ben Clayton · 1 year, 5 months ago
- 570461e [tint][transform] Update CanonicalizeEntryPointIO tests by Ben Clayton · 1 year, 5 months ago
- 0e4aee6 [tint][wgsl] Parse @color by Ben Clayton · 1 year, 5 months ago
- e73b393 [tint][msl] Implement chromium_experimental_framebuffer_fetch by Ben Clayton · 1 year, 5 months ago
- 7836e1b [tint][resolver] Fix false-positive dual-source-blending error by Ben Clayton · 1 year, 5 months ago
- 013fd37 [tint] Fix conflict between two CLs that landed, breaking build by Ben Clayton · 1 year, 5 months ago
- 4348a05 [spirv-writer] Support clamp_frag_depth for multiple entry points by James Price · 1 year, 5 months ago
- 2af5815 [tint][inspector] Reflect the @color attribute by Ben Clayton · 1 year, 5 months ago
- 45f5c60 [tint] Resolve ColorAttribute by Ben Clayton · 1 year, 5 months ago
- c36093e [tint][wgsl] Add ColorAttribute by Ben Clayton · 1 year, 5 months ago chromium/6120
- e50f779 [tint][resolver] Fix dual source blending validation by Ben Clayton · 1 year, 5 months ago
- e30eacb [tint][resolver] Tweak diagnostic messages by Ben Clayton · 1 year, 5 months ago chromium/6119
- 65e3824 [tint][sem] Move variable attributes to separate structs by Ben Clayton · 1 year, 5 months ago
- 3e56a38 [tint] Add chromium_experimental_framebuffer_fetch by Ben Clayton · 1 year, 5 months ago
- 9cd1619 [tint] Comment the fields of core::type::StructMemberAttributes by Ben Clayton · 1 year, 5 months ago
- de3f95a [tint][resolver] Fix @index validation, tweak diagnostics by Ben Clayton · 1 year, 5 months ago
- 3f8fb00 [tint][resolver] Standardise attribute diagnostics by Ben Clayton · 1 year, 5 months ago
- 0e29fcb [tint][resolver] Clean up attribute validation tests by Ben Clayton · 1 year, 5 months ago
- bfced8b [tint][wgsl] Hide 'chromium' extensions in diagnostics by Ben Clayton · 1 year, 5 months ago
- 0b255d2 [tint] Use std::string_view for generated enum strings by Ben Clayton · 1 year, 5 months ago
- 1d6f354 [tint][wgsl] Generate kAllExtensions, kAllLanguageFeatures by Ben Clayton · 1 year, 5 months ago
- 78da664 Pass feature allowlist from Dawn to Tint by James Price · 1 year, 5 months ago
- 558f0df [tint][fuzzers] Port ast_printer_fuzz to tint_wgsl_fuzzer by Ben Clayton · 1 year, 5 months ago
- 0619b8c [tint][fuzzers] Port tint_ast_clone_fuzzer to tint_wgsl_fuzzer by Ben Clayton · 1 year, 5 months ago
- d2170a3 [spirv-reader] Add requires for RW textures by James Price · 1 year, 5 months ago
- cdcc153 [tint] Remove unused include from common options by James Price · 1 year, 5 months ago
- 631aaa3 [glsl][hlsl][msl][spirv] Ignore requires directive by James Price · 1 year, 5 months ago
- 0840920 [tint] Handle Requires in SingleEntryPoint by James Price · 1 year, 5 months ago
- b51477b [wgsl] Parse RW storage texture language feature by James Price · 1 year, 5 months ago
- bdbeb35 [wgsl][writer] Emit requires directives by James Price · 1 year, 5 months ago
- 9b6ba18 [tint][ir] Handle requires directives by James Price · 1 year, 5 months ago
- 254e3a9 [tint] Resolve requires directives by James Price · 1 year, 5 months ago
- 55b671b [tint][wgsl] Add `Requires` AST node by James Price · 1 year, 5 months ago
- b926b1f [tint] Add LanguageFeature enum by James Price · 1 year, 5 months ago
- 531663f Fixup binding generator for duplicate bindings. by dan sinclair · 1 year, 5 months ago
- 8d5c795 Support read-only and read-write storage textures as unsafe apis by Jiawei Shao · 1 year, 5 months ago chromium/6103
- 72b95a5 [tint][fuzzers] Add --concurrent flag to tint_wgsl_fuzzer by Ben Clayton · 1 year, 5 months ago
- c39a4aa [tint][spirv][bench] Disable derivative UA by Ben Clayton · 1 year, 5 months ago
- a8e7cb7 Add Renamer transform to ShaderModuleGL and fixes by Shrek Shao · 1 year, 5 months ago
- f629f74 [tint] Make lang/*/validate APIs consistent by Ben Clayton · 1 year, 5 months ago
- 108d94f Relicense newly added source files to BSD-3 by David Neto · 1 year, 5 months ago
- ddb22a2 Add missing #include <type_traits> by David Neto · 1 year, 5 months ago
- 3241bdc [tint] Add VectorizeScalarMatrixConstructors by James Price · 1 year, 5 months ago
- 75aff43 [spirv-writer] Decompose uniform matCx3 types by James Price · 1 year, 5 months ago
- f27e765 tint/hlsl: workaround DXC bug with const structs/arrays of matrices by Antonio Maiorano · 1 year, 5 months ago
- d6082c5 [tint] Use TINT_ICE_ON_NO_MATCH by Ben Clayton · 1 year, 5 months ago
- bc87fd0 [tint][utils] Add TINT_ICE_ON_NO_MATCH by Ben Clayton · 1 year, 5 months ago
- 5b5616f [tint][glsl] Make the GLSL printer PIMPL by Ben Clayton · 1 year, 5 months ago
- d8054e2 [tint][msl] Make the MSL printer PIMPL by Ben Clayton · 1 year, 5 months ago
- 89653e0 [tint] Fix ICE with unreachable after chained ifs by James Price · 1 year, 5 months ago
- 2258155 [tint][spirv] Make the IR printer PIMPL by Ben Clayton · 1 year, 5 months ago
- 25bfc86 [tint][wgsl] Reject vec4h for @builtin(position) by James Price · 1 year, 5 months ago
- d00725e [tint][gn] Fix unused variable warnings by Ben Clayton · 1 year, 5 months ago
- 591f056 [tint][fuzzers] Port IRRoundtripFuzzer to tint_wgsl_fuzzer by Ben Clayton · 1 year, 5 months ago chromium/6086
- 3fdd0eb [tint][fuzzers] Add AST ZeroInitWorkgroupMemory transform fuzzer by Ben Clayton · 1 year, 5 months ago
- f7055d7 [tint][ir] Rename Unary::Kind to UnaryOp by Ben Clayton · 1 year, 5 months ago chromium/6081
- 38c7879 Fix Texture1DTo2D not appending .x for builtin as a call statement by Shrek Shao · 1 year, 5 months ago
- 4759145 tint/cmake: fix TINT_BUILD_GLSL_VALIDATOR when !TINT_BUILD_GLSL_WRITER by Antonio Maiorano · 1 year, 5 months ago
- 2df52b2 [ir][glsl] Basic function emitting by dan sinclair · 1 year, 5 months ago
- 7fec38c [ir][glsl] Pull common printing code out to suppport file. by dan sinclair · 1 year, 5 months ago
- 4249124 GLSL, HLSL: fix atomicSub() output. by Stephen White · 1 year, 6 months ago
- 45c2ba2 tint: fix TINT_PRINT_PROGRAM_FOR_EACH_TRANSFORM compilation by Antonio Maiorano · 1 year, 6 months ago
- 5d5be56 Regenerate build files by Austin Eng · 1 year, 6 months ago
- 2f8af08 [ir][glsl] Skeleton of GLSL IR backend by dan sinclair · 1 year, 6 months ago
- cc2516a Relicense Dawn to BSD 3-Clause by Austin Eng · 1 year, 6 months ago
- eee2a83 [tint][ir] Rename Binary::Kind to BinaryOp by Ben Clayton · 1 year, 6 months ago